Basic Idea

  • Install FOG storage node script on NAS and use it as a Storage node for your FOG server.
  • A few basic things will need to be installed by the install script ssh, ftp, nfs, and mysql.

Installation

NOTE: It is assumed that you already have a working FOG server at this point in time. If you do not please ask in the forum to get the server working first.

  • First you must obtain (enable) ssh on your NAS to be able to even work with it.
    • On some devices such as a "My Booklive" you will need to login to the web portal and enable it from there. See your device user manual for this.
  • Unpack the FOG tar and navigate to fog/bin.
  • Run the installation script, ./installfog.sh
  1. Select your operating system.
  2. When prompted for Server Installation Mode, select S, for storage node.
  3. Enter the IP address of the storage node.
  4. Confirm you interface
  5. Then you will need to enter the IP address or host name of the node running the FOG database
  6. Then you will be prompted for a username (typically fogstorage) and a password that is located on the FOG server, that will allow the storage node to access the main FOG server's database. This information is located in the FOG management portal for convenience (on the main for server). It can be accessed via Other Information -> FOG settings -> section FOG Storage Nodes.
  7. You will then be prompted to confirm your installation settings, if they are correct press Y end hit Enter.
  8. When installation completes, the install will produce a username and password that will be needed to add the storage node to the FOG management portal. Username is "fog", password is in /opt/fog/.fogsettings
  • Go to your webgui of your FOG server and Add a Storage Node.
